Expanding Your English Vocabulary: The Most Important Body-Related Terms You Need to Know

Expanding your English vocabulary is a crucial step toward achieving fluency, and one of the most practical areas to focus on is body-related terminology. Whether you’re describing symptoms at a doctor’s office, following a fitness routine, or simply engaging in everyday conversation, knowing key terms related to the human body can significantly boost your confidence and comprehension. Essential words like
head
,
arms
,
legs
, and
heart
form the foundation, but expanding to more specific terms—such as
forehead
,
elbow
,
knee
,
lungs
, and
intestines
—allows for greater precision. Don’t forget sensory organs:
eyes
,
ears
,
nose
,
tongue
, and
skin
are not only vital for perception but frequently appear in idiomatic expressions. Learning how to talk about physical conditions using words like
pain
,
swelling
,
rash
, or
fatigue
also empowers you in real-life situations. By mastering these body-related terms, you equip yourself with the language needed to communicate effectively about health, emotions, appearance, and activity—all essential components of daily interaction.
